After Craig got through offering his commentary on the YES Network's broadcast team, Jerry Recco began his informative and entertaining update on a high note -- well, a high note if you're a Yankees fan anyway.

After Wednesday's 4-2 win over the Twins, the Yanks have now won three in a row and six of their last seven.  Yesterday's win was a coming out party of sorts for rookie slugger Greg Bird, who went deep twice, accounting for all four Bombers' runs.  Bird's long balls not only won the game for the Yanks, but also provided John Sterling a forum to share his brand new home run call.

The Mets were not as fortunate on the diamond, as they lost to Buck Showalter's O's in Baltimore by a score of 5-4.  Noah Syndergaard remains winless on the road and the Mets' bullpen is real reason for concern.  We also get word that the Metsies may elect to skip Matt Harvey's next start, which is scheduled for this Sunday (8/23) in Colorado.

Plus, reports that Eli Manning told the Giants he wants to be the highest paid quarterback in the league were shot down by the quarterback himself, as Eli claimed that he never said such a thing...
